Q1: Can I transfer my iPhone photos wirelessly?

A1: Yes, you can transfer your iPhone photos wirelessly using methods like AirDrop, Bluetooth, or Wi-Fi Direct. However, be aware of the security risks associated with wireless transfers.

Q2: What is the fastest way to transfer photos from iPhone to computer?

A2: The fastest way to transfer photos is by using a high-speed data transfer cable, like a USB-C or Lightning cable, or by leveraging software tools that optimize the transfer process, such as Image Capture.

Q3: Can I transfer my iPhone photos to a computer using a cloud service?

A3: Yes, you can transfer your iPhone photos to a cloud service like iCloud, Google Drive, or Dropbox, and then access them from your computer or other devices.
